My preferred choice of outfit is a Honda CRV auto towing a 1600kg caravan (island bed coachman) but that's not possible so I need to either look at alternative autos capable of towing over 1600kg or find a caravan closest to the spec we want that is below 1500kg.

My question therefore is does anyone use the CRV auto to tow a caravan whose MTPLM is around 1500kg ( which is the maximum permitted tow weight on the auto box)?
